Rainbow Turtle is a group of committed individuals helping to promote Fair Trade in Paisley and Renfrewshire. We believe that by selling fair trade products and teaching about fair trade in schools we create a virtuous circle between ourselves and farmers and producers in the global south.
What is fair trade?
Fair Trade is a partnership between producers and consumers which ensures producers in the developing world have good working conditions and fair prices.
